Why Barbed Wire Stretcher Tool Is Necessary
I have found that a barbed wire stretcher tool is necessary because it makes the whole fencing job much easier and safer. When I try to stretch barbed wire by hand, it can slip, twist, or lose tension, which makes the fence weak and uneven. With the right tool, I can pull the wire tight and keep it steady, so the fence stays strong and properly aligned.
My experience has also shown me that this tool saves a lot of time and effort. Instead of struggling with the wire and risking injury from the sharp barbs, I can work more efficiently and with better control. It helps me avoid wasted materials and reduces the chance of having to redo sections of the fence later.
I also rely on a barbed wire stretcher tool because it improves the overall quality of the fence. A properly stretched wire creates better security, keeps livestock contained more effectively, and stands up better to weather and pressure. For me, it is not just a helpful tool—it is an essential one for getting the job done right.
My Buying Guides on Barbed Wire Stretcher Tool
What I Look for First
When I shop for a barbed wire stretcher tool, my first priority is strength. I want a tool that can handle tension without bending, slipping, or wearing out too quickly. Since barbed wire work can be tough, I always pay attention to the build quality and the type of metal used.
My Preferred Material and Build Quality
I usually look for heavy-duty steel construction because it gives me confidence that the tool will last. If the tool has a rust-resistant finish, that is even better for me, especially if I plan to use it outdoors in different weather conditions. I also check the joints, hooks, and grip points to make sure they feel solid.
Ease of Use Matters to Me
I prefer a stretcher tool that is simple to operate. If I can attach it quickly and tighten the wire without struggling, that saves me time and effort. I also like tools with a comfortable handle or lever design because they reduce hand fatigue during longer jobs.
Compatibility with Wire Size
Before I buy, I always make sure the stretcher tool matches the barbed wire gauge I use. Not every tool works well with every wire thickness, so I check the product details carefully. This helps me avoid buying something that is too weak or not suitable for my fencing project.
Grip and Tension Control
For me, good grip is essential. I want the tool to hold the wire firmly so it does not slip while I am stretching it. I also appreciate tools that give me better control over tension, because too much force can damage the wire, while too little leaves the fence loose.
Portability and Storage
I like a tool that is easy to carry around the farm or job site. A compact design is helpful when I need to move between fence sections. I also consider how easy it is to store the tool when I am done, especially if I keep my equipment in a small shed or toolbox.
Safety Features I Consider
Safety is important to me when working with barbed wire. I look for a stretcher tool that offers a secure hold and reduces the chance of sudden wire release. Since barbed wire can cause injuries, I always prefer a tool that gives me better control and helps me work more safely.
Price vs. Value
I do not always choose the cheapest option. Instead, I try to find the best value for my money. A slightly more expensive tool can be worth it if it lasts longer, works better, and makes my job easier. I usually compare features, durability, and warranty before deciding.
My Final Buying Tip
If I am choosing a barbed wire stretcher tool, I focus on durability, ease of use, compatibility, and safety. A good tool should make fence work faster and more reliable. In my experience, buying a well-built stretcher tool saves me time, effort, and frustration in the long run.
